Software News : REBOL 3 Released for AmigaOS
Posted by ssolie on 2010/10/25 18:58:24 (5328 reads)
Software News

REBOL 3 has just been released for the AmigaOS 4.1 and can be downloaded from the alpha downloads section.

REBOL 3 is currently in alpha and so is the Amiga version. Please read the documentation on the REBOL site for more information.

Software News : Hollywood Designer 3.0 announcement
Posted by softwarefailure on 2010/10/17 13:19:31 (1978 reads)
Software News

After almost 3 years of development, Airsoft Softwair is very proud to announce the long awaited third incarnation of our famous Hollywood Designer. Hollywood Designer 3.0 is a multimedia authoring system that runs on top of Hollywood and can be used to create all sorts of multimedia based applications; for example presentations, slide shows, simple games, and programs.

Software News : OpenBOR for AmigaOS 4.1 released
Posted by K-L on 2010/10/14 13:10:00 (4542 reads)
Software News

Beats of Rage is a freeware open source video game and moddable game engine made by Senile Team and inspired by Sega's classic Streets of Rage series. The term "moddable" means that the program allows users to create their own content, and thus their own beat-'em-up game, which is then called a "mod".

Software News : ListDynDep 53.2 Released
Posted by ssolie on 2010/10/11 23:56:20 (1471 reads)
Software News

I've just released a new version of ListDynDep which lists all the dynamic dependencies (shared objects) for a given binary. This is an extremely useful tool for diagnosing issues with Amiga shared objects.

Software News : Project Secret Maryo Chronicles 1.0 released
Posted by K-L on 2010/10/10 21:00:37 (2376 reads)
Software News

Hugues "HunoPPC" Nouvel has just released Project Secret Maryo Chronicles, a remake of the already known Secret Maryo Chronicles.

This version only exists for AmigaOS 4.x since Huno has made many improvements to the original games, creating new sounds, musics and graphics.

Software News : CygnusEd 5 Update 2 released
Posted by AndreasM on 2010/10/5 8:42:06 (1675 reads)
Software News

Following a longer break in development work, the second update to CygnusEd Professional 5 has just become available.
The changes made concern user interface enhancements, the ARexx interface, and a number of bug fixes mainly related to macro handling and file operations.

The update is available for free to all CygnusEd Professional 5 users, and requires the original CD-ROM to be applied.

Software News : A first for OS4?
Posted by Chris on 2010/10/2 12:59:41 (4097 reads)
Software News

Unsatisfactory Software is proud to announce the first release of the WebP DataType for AmigaOS 4.

WebP is a new heavily compressed image format developed by Google. In a repeat of the launch of PNG, where Cloanto made AmigaOS one of the first operating systems to support the new format, Unsatisfactory Software has performed the same feat with WebP.

Software News : iBatch 1.0 - Batchprocessing for images
Posted by gerograph on 2010/9/27 11:57:23 (1696 reads)
Software News

iBatch 1.0 (Image Batcher) allows users to easily convert/rename/renumber/resize/rotate a bunch of pictures at once. The pictures to be processed can be collected in a "Batchlist". In order to organize your batchlist ibatch provides a "Viewer" and "Batchlistbrowser" tool.
